We are looking for a Talent Account Executive to join our team and generate new opportunities within Academics vertical. You will have proven experience selling complex solutions to the higher education. You will be responsible for responding to inbound inquiries as well as blanketing your region with outbound activity. You will strategically approach target educational institutions and teams identify the best technology options and sell LinkedIns learning and hiring solutions. Although you strive to meet and exceed quota you will always act in the best interest of the client.
Responsibilities :
Business Development and Sales Management
- Prospect relentlessly to build a pipeline and establish strong personal relationships with prospects.
- Create reliable forecasts and maintain transparency with management on pipeline status.
- Close new business consistently at or above quota level.
- Develop and execute on a strategic plan for the territory document and distribute competitive information.
